Efficient harmonic generation with large mode-area fibre sources

Description/Abstract

We report highly efficient second and third harmonic generation with large mode-area, erbium doped, nanosecond fibre sources. Different configurations have allowed up to 83% efficiency for SHG, 34% for THG, and pulse energies up to 180µJ
